Relocating from Minneapolis, Minnesota, to the Dallas Metro Area is an exciting journey that offers new opportunities and experiences. To ensure a smooth transition, it's essential to plan carefully and understand the differences between these two vibrant cities. Here's a comprehensive guide to help you navigate your move:


🌤️ Embrace the Climate Shift

Dallas boasts a subtropical climate with hot, humid summers and mild winters. Unlike Minneapolis's cold, snowy winters, Dallas's warmer weather allows for year-round outdoor activities. However, be prepared for the summer heat, with average highs in July and August reaching the mid-90s°F. Ensure your new home has efficient air conditioning, and adjust your wardrobe accordingly.


💰 Understand the Cost of Living

While Dallas offers a lower cost of living compared to Minneapolis, it's essential to budget for differences:

  • Housing: The median home price in Dallas is approximately $303,900, slightly lower than Minneapolis's $312,602

  • Taxes: Texas has no state income tax, which can lead to significant savings.

  • Utilities and Transportation: Be prepared for higher utility costs due to air conditioning needs and consider transportation expenses, as public transit options are more limited in Dallas.


🏡 Choose the Right Neighborhood

Dallas offers diverse neighborhoods to suit various lifestyles:

  • Lakewood: Known for its historic charm and proximity to White Rock Lake, ideal for outdoor enthusiasts.

  • Uptown: A vibrant area with a mix of residential, retail, and entertainment options, perfect for young professionals.

  • Plano: Located north of Dallas, Plano is known for its excellent schools, corporate headquarters, and family-friendly environment.

  • Frisco: One of the fastest-growing cities in the DFW area, offering modern amenities and a strong sense of community.

Research each area to find the best fit for your needs and preferences.



🚚 Plan Your Move Strategically

Moving from Minneapolis to Dallas covers approximately 950 miles. Depending on your needs and budget, consider the following options

  • Full-Service Movers: Convenient but more expensive.

  • Moving Containers: Flexible and cost-effective.

  • Rental Trucks: Budget-friendly but requires more effor

Plan your move during spring or fall to avoid extreme temperatures and potentially lower moving costs.

🛠️ Settle into Your New Home

Once in Dallas:

  • Update Address: Notify the USPS, banks, and other institutions.

  • Register Your Vehicle: Texas requires vehicle registration within 30 days of moving.

  • Explore the Community: Join local groups or attend events to meet new people.

  • Familiarize Yourself with Local Services: Locate nearby healthcare providers, grocery stores, and other essential services.


Moving from Minneapolis to Dallas is a significant change, but with careful planning and a positive mindset, you can make the transition smoothly and start enjoying all that your new city has to offer.
